Hi I was wondering how long l have to wait for the upper tribunals decision on my request to appeal from the s.o.r from the first tier tribunal ? 16-05-17 date l requested to go to upper tribunal

    Hi earthange1

    About a month might be an average reply time for the tribunal service.

    To check they have your letter, phone them on  0300123 1142. 

    You may want to try to get someone to help you with your case, and there is some Legal Help available for this.  You could try asking you local Citizens Advice, or indeed the Law Society if they know of anyone in your area who has a Legal Help contract for doing this work.
